[ 3 Oct 23 ] Crewe Alexandra v GILLS Match Thread

Postby Garawa » Fri Sep 29, 2023 5:54 pm

- Both the Gills and Crewe have each won 23 of the meetings and just 9 of the 55 matches between the sides have ended level, one of which was this corresponding fixture from last season also played at the start of October.
- The Gills have won 6 and lost just 1 of the last 8 meetings with Crewe but away at Crewe they are winless in 2 visits after 1-0 wins there in November 2020 and October 2015.
- The Gills have the most clean sheets in League 2 (5) and Crewe are 1 of 2 sides yet to keep one. They have conceded goals in 9 of the 10 league first halves, including letting in 2 goals before the break in 3 of those games, and the 12 conceded is the joint highest in the division.
- Crewe's 12 first half goals conceded is the joint highest in League 2 and their so too is their 18 second half goals scored, 16 more than the Gills have managed. They have a +13 goal difference in the second halves of their league games, the best record in the division.
- The Gills have conceded 9 league goals home and away whilst Crewe have conceded 8 in their 5 home league games. They are, however, unbeaten at home in 12 matches since last losing back in February and have won 9 and drawn 3.
- Crewe convert the most of their shots on target into goals of any side in League 2 with 52.2% of their 46 shots on target being scored. The Gills scored from 25.7% of their 35 shots on target, the second lowest conversion rate in the division behind Harrogate.


(19:45) EFL Sky Bet League 2: Crewe Alexandra v Gillingham FC - Kick Off [ 4 - 2 - 3 - 1 ]

(20.05) Ethan Coleman hits the post.

(20.09) Cheye Alexander tries a long shot which looks like it's heading for the top corner but drifts just wide.

(20.16) GOAL! Crewe Alexandra 1-0 Gillingham: O'Riordan

(20.22) Lapslie tests the keeper and goes in for the rebound which is cleared only as far as Coleman who smashes it hard but the keeper sends it out for a corner.

(20.26) McKenzie really tests the 'keeper who does well to parry the ball. It falls to Bonne with an empty net but he can't get his feet positioned correctly and misses the target.

(20.33) Half time 1-0

(20.49) The second half kicks off.

(21,04) The Gills have a series of chances which ends with Jefferies chipping over the bar. The ball just wouldn't fall kindly for the Gills who tried to play the perfect pass rather than hitting goalwards to really test the 'keeper.

(21.12) A flying header from Coleman, who throws his whole body at the ball, goes just wide.

(21.29) GOAL! Crewe Alexandra 2-0 Gillingham: White

(21.39) FULL TIME 2-0

Attendance: 3,427
Position: 8th
Referee: Daniel Middleton
